FIND - Tìm số
Dữ liệu vào: standard input
Dữ liệu ra: standard output
Giới hạn thời gian: 1.0 giây
Giới hạn bộ nhớ: 128 megabyte
Đăng bởi: MrThaodaica

Xét dãy các số tự nhiên a0, a1, .., an được xây dựng theo quy tắc sau:

-a0 là một số tự nhiên cho trước có tối đa 10 chữ số.

-Số ai (i>0) là một số tự nhiên nhận được từ ai-1 bằng cách viết tiếp thêm vào sau số ai-1 các chữ số của ai-1 nhưng theo thứ tự ngược lại.

Ví dụ: Với a0 = 123 thì a1 = 123321, a2 = 123321123321, a3 = 123321123321123321123321

Yêu cầu: Với hai số tự nhiên n và m cho trước, hãy tìm chữ số thứ m của an.

Dữ liệu: Vào từ tệp văn bản

-Dòng đầu chứa số a0;

-Dòng thứ hai chứa hai số tự nhiên n và m (1<=n<=25, 1<=m<=10^9)

Kết quả: Ghi ra tệp văn bản chữ số thứ m tìm được. Nếu không tìm được ghi -1.

Ví dụ

  • input
    123
    3 7
    output
    1

Có a= 123321123321123321123321. Chữ số thứ 7 của a3 là 1

Back to Top